What Hippocratic AI Actually Does

Hippocratic AI is a healthcare-focused artificial intelligence platform designed to support clinical workflows and patient-facing interactions. The platform is built with safety, compliance, and clinical accuracy as foundational principles, addressing use cases that require specialized medical knowledge and regulatory adherence. Healthcare organizations explore Hippocratic AI for tasks such as patient communication, care coordination, and clinical decision support—domains where errors carry significant consequences and where general-purpose AI tools are insufficient. The platform is designed for healthcare providers, health systems, and organizations that need AI infrastructure capable of operating within the constraints of medical practice, including HIPAA compliance, clinical validation, and integration with existing healthcare IT systems. Hippocratic AI represents a category of specialized healthcare AI that prioritizes safety and clinical rigor over general-purpose flexibility.

Where Hippocratic AI Delivers Superior Healthcare Infrastructure

1. Purpose-Built for Clinical Safety and Compliance

Hippocratic AI is designed from the ground up to meet the safety, accuracy, and compliance requirements of healthcare workflows. Unlike general-purpose AI tools, Hippocratic AI is built to operate within the constraints of medical practice, including HIPAA compliance, clinical validation, and integration with healthcare IT systems. This focus on safety-first design makes Hippocratic AI appropriate for patient-facing interactions, clinical decision support, and care coordination—use cases where errors can have serious consequences and where regulatory compliance is non-negotiable. 4. Patient-Facing Communication at Scale

Hippocratic AI enables healthcare organizations to deliver patient-facing communication at scale while maintaining clinical accuracy and safety standards. This capability is critical for organizations managing large patient populations, coordinating care across multiple touchpoints, or automating routine patient interactions such as appointment reminders, medication adherence support, or post-discharge follow-up. Is Hippocratic AI HIPAA compliant?

Hippocratic AI is built with healthcare compliance as a foundational design principle, but organizations should verify specific compliance certifications and regulatory status directly with the vendor. Healthcare AI platforms typically address HIPAA requirements as part of their core architecture, but implementation details, business associate agreements, and compliance documentation should be confirmed during the procurement process.
